Agreed. "Hemerocallis fulva" is often selected erroneously for photos of complex Hemerocallis hybrid cultivars in cultivation. "Hemerocallis x hybrids" is available in the iNat pick list and would be a better (correct) choice.

“Hemerocallis x hybrids” isn’t correct nomenclaturally ( as compared to something like Hemerocalllis x hybrida) but I don’t know if that’s why it was removed. I don’t see any other term to refer generally to Hemerocallis hybrid cultivars (which number in the tens of thousands).
